Prithviraj Chavan criticizes Modi government over missed opportunity to be 3rd largest economy

Congress leader Prithviraj Chavan has criticized the BJP’s claims of ‘extraordinary economic growth’ under PM Narendra Modi. He stated that if the BJP-led government had maintained the economic growth achieved during the UPA government under PM Manmohan Singh’s tenure, India would now be the world’s third largest economy.

Chavan pointed out that the current government’s faulty economic policies, such as demonetisation, flawed implementation of GST, and sudden lockdown during the pandemic, have hindered economic growth. He also criticized PM Modi for making false assurances during elections, such as bringing back illicit money from overseas banks within 100 days and creating two crore jobs annually, which have not been fulfilled.

Furthermore, Chavan mentioned that the government’s ban on exports has led to a decline in farmers’ income, despite assurances of higher minimum support prices for agricultural produce. He accused the BJP of taking revenge on farmers who protested against the farm laws. The revelations regarding electoral bonds have also raised concerns about the BJP raising money through suspicious means.

Overall, Chavan’s remarks highlight the challenges and controversies surrounding the economic policies and promises made by the BJP-led government under PM Modi.
